Take in the views from a rooftop terrace and make use of amenities such as complimentary wireless internet access and concierge services. Additional amenities at this hotel include wedding services and a banquet hall.
Business amenities
Featured amenities include complimentary newspapers in the lobby, dry cleaning/laundry services, and luggage storage. Planning an event in Belfast? This hotel has 800 square feet (74 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and 3 meeting rooms. A shuttle from the airport to the hotel is provided for a surcharge (available 24 hours).
Grab a bite at Josper's Restaurant, one of the hotel's 2 restaurants, or stay in and take advantage of the room service. Relax with a refreshing drink at one of the 2 bars/lounges. Full breakfasts are available daily from 6:30 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ee.
Make yourself at home in one of the 131 air-conditioned gu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and digital programming is available for your entertainment. Bathrooms have bathtubs or showers and complimentary toiletries. Conveniences include phones, as well as safes and desks.
With a stay at DoubleTree by Hilton Belfast City Ten Square, you'll be centrally located in Belfast, within a 5-minute drive of Titanic Belfast and Ulster Hall. This hotel is 0.2 mi (0.4 km) from Scottish Provident Institution and 0.3 mi (0.4 km) from Crumlin Road Gaol Belfast.

Travellers describe Ten Square Hotel as a centrally located base by Belfast City Hall, with friendly, helpful staff and comfortable, often spacious rooms that many find clean and well appointed, making it a popular choice for short city stays.
Read moreWas this helpful?
Travellers describe Ten Square Hotel as a centrally located base by Belfast City Hall, with friendly, helpful staff and comfortable, often spacious rooms that many find clean and well appointed, making it a popular choice for short city stays.
Several reviews report late-night noise from weddings or bar music, and a few note hum from external vents or street activity. Breakfast feedback is mixed—from fantastic to disappointing—while the on-site Jospers restaurant and bar receive many positive remarks. Parking is off site in nearby garages and can be inconvenient, and some rooms lack external windows or have climate control quirks. Overall, expect a well-run, central hotel with lively vibes and helpful service.

Parking is available at the property, with limited spaces. Nearby parking is also available for a fee of approximately GBP 18 per day, located 1640 ft away. Valet parking services are offered as well.
Full breakfasts are available daily from 6:30 AM to 10:00 AM for a fee of approximately GBP 10 to 20 per person.
Check-in is at 4:00 PM and check-out is at 11:00 AM. Early or late check-out is available for a fee of GBP 20 per hour, subject to availability. Guests should contact the property in advance for arrangements.
Airport shuttle services are available for a fee of GBP 35 per vehicle, and can be arranged 24 hours a day.
The property features limited wheelchair accessibility, including step-free entrances and accessible public areas. However, specific details about accessible rooms and bathrooms are not provided.
The property is centrally located in Belfast, just a 2-minute drive from Belfast City Hall and 5 minutes from Titanic Belfast. It is also within walking distance of several attractions, including the Belfast Christmas Market (0.1 km), Ulster Hall (0.2 km), and Crumlin Road Gaol Belfast (0.4 km).
Children are allowed at the property, and the minimum age for children to stay for free is not specified.
